With 48,000 colleagues in over 140 countries, we help organisations make forward-thinking choices about their people, their investments and the risks they face. Joining our Employee Experience business, you’ll be part of this impact right from the start.

The employee experience encompasses all meaningful interactions between employees and their employer. Over the past decade, shifts in work flexibility, financial pressures, wellbeing awareness, evolving skill demands, and progress in diversity and inclusion have transformed workplaces all over the world. These changes affect employees differently, influencing focus and productivity, making it essential for organisations to address these pivotal moments.

WTW’s Employee Experience Business supports clients in responding effectively to these challenges, whether by helping people understand support available to them to resolve health issues,  encouraging early retirement savings, or demonstrating a sense of belonging to all colleagues, regardless of their backgrounds.

Requirements: 

Everyone in the team will be there to help you learn and grow throughout your two to three years on the apprenticeship programme, particularly when it comes to your continued professional development. To transform your tomorrow with WTW, you’ll need to be:

  • A-Level qualified, with at least three A-Levels including a B in English
  • An analytical and creative mind
  • An excellent written and verbal communicator
  • Good at working as part of a team
  • Organised, adaptable and ready to make a real contribution from day one

Over the course of 24-36 months, alongside the responsibilities of your role, you will also complete a programme of study which will be a combination of assignment, coursework and exams. Whilst WTW and the selected government approved training provider, will equip you with all of the materials required, six hours per week to focus on your studies, and the support of a tutor, you will need to ensure that you are meeting all key milestones set out at the beginning of your apprenticeship and achieving the standards required, both academically and in your role. Further information on the apprenticeship will be provided post offer; however, we encourage you to research the requirements of the apprenticeship standard [https://skillsengland.education.gov.uk/apprenticeships/st0273-v1-0]  in advance of your interview.

The Application Process:

Stage 1: Apply online and attach your CV 

Stage 2: Complete an online test and video interview

Stage 3: Attend a virtual assessment centre, where you’ll meet members of the team

Stage 4: Offer and office visit – you’ll be invited to your local office to meet some of your future colleagues

Stage 5:  Onboarding
